SciFM25 Conference
2nd Conference on Foundation Models and AI Agents for Science

Generative AI appears poised to have a transformative impact on scientific discovery and engineering innovation.
#SciFM25: Scientific Discovery in the Age of AI is the 2nd conference on foundation models and AI agents for science, following the highly successful SciFM24 conference. The event will feature engaging talks and panel discussions from thought leaders and world-renowned experts from national labs, academia, and leading AI companies; it will also include hands-on tutorials and interactive workshops.
Topics include:
Generative models for a range of physical and biological phenomena
Techniques to enhance mathematical and scientific reasoning
Quantifying and promoting creativity and novelty in foundation models
AI-driven workflows integrating scientists, instruments, and computations
Advances in algorithmic and computational infrastructure
Envisioning and creating a national ecosystem for AI-augmented science
This conference will be an excellent opportunity for students, professionals and enthusiasts to learn about ongoing developments (and cut through the hype) in foundation models and AI agents for science and exchange ideas with leaders in the field.
